读书人

做个判断忘

发布时间: 2012-01-22 22:38:43 作者: rapoo

做个判断,忘高手指点!
做个if判断,条件是
select sdate from songinfo where datediff(dd,sdate,getdate())> 0
如果条件成立,它执行“update songinfo set dayhit=1”;
不成立的话,执行select * from songinfo ;
SQL语句怎么写???


[解决办法]
if exists (select sdate from songinfo where datediff(dd,sdate,getdate())> 0)
update songinfo set dayhit=1

else
select * from songinfo

读书人网 >SQL Server

热点推荐